Stars - the number of stars that a project has on GitHub. Growth - month over month growth in stars.
Activity is a relative number indicating how actively a project is being developed. Recent commits have higher weight than older ones.
For example, an activity of 9.0 indicates that a project is amongst the top 10% of the most actively developed projects that we are tracking.

From Python to NumPy
Go is quite a bit cleaner than Python and its concurrency/parallelism primitives can be well suited to scientific workloads.
You may want to have a look at Gonum (https://www.gonum.org), and the Go HEP package developed by CERN (https://go-hep.org).
I was also surprised to see DSP and pretty sophisticated packages, although I never used them: https://awesome-go.com/science-and-data-analysis
And of course Go has Jupyter integration, it's almost like running a script thanks to its fast compilation time.
